Fano-type conjecture for covariant Kähler structures on quantum flag manifolds

Let Cq[G0/L0]{\mathbb C}_q[G_0/L_0] be an irreducible quantum flag manifold. Let (Ω(,),κ)(\Omega^{(\bullet,\bullet)},\kappa) consist of the Heckenberger–Kolb complex structure and a left-coinvariant form in Ω(1,1)\Omega^{(1,1)}, unique up to scalar multiple. Fano-type conjecture. For every irreducible quantum flag manifold Cq[G0/L0]{\mathbb C}_q[G_0/L_0], the pair (Ω(,),κ)(\Omega^{(\bullet,\bullet)},\kappa) is a covariant Kähler structure for the Heckenberger–Kolb calculus, and the associated complex structure is of Fano type. This is presented as a conjectural extension of the known quantum Grassmannian case to all irreducible quantum flag manifolds; the source gives no resolution status.
